Transaction 69fcbeceb7ceba55fe3614d42e58f33fd5d1b188c3e14e5efc63a8b39c612c60

1 Input
2 Outputs
  • 69fcbeceb7ceba55fe3614d42e58f33fd5d1b188c3e14e5efc63a8b39c612c60:0
  • value  199997348
    address  3BNg1ywjToNVoXMB4bAuoCCY3nAZ3hChkT
  • 69fcbeceb7ceba55fe3614d42e58f33fd5d1b188c3e14e5efc63a8b39c612c60:1
  • value  1000000000
    address  1LmHEWdrs63nVf9KXrX6TrdTei3oVXKu1d